    Learn more about Online Music Education Bachelors degree programs

    Music Education degree programs at the Bachelor's level offer a dynamic blend of creative expression and pedagogical skills, preparing you to inspire future generations of musicians. Studying online allows you to explore music theory, teaching techniques, and curriculum development in a flexible format that suits your lifestyle.

    Through courses in musical pedagogy, you'll learn to design effective lesson plans and assess student progress. You're encouraged to engage in practical instruction and develop essential skills such as conducting ensembles, playing multiple instruments, and integrating technology into your teaching methods. Many students build confidence as they engage with diverse learning styles, promoting a rich educational environment.

    Graduates often pursue careers as music teachers in K-12 settings, private instructors, or community music program coordinators. The online format ensures that you can connect with a global network of music educators and share resources, enhancing your career growth. This approach allows you to gain skills and experiences valued in today’s education sector, making you a strong candidate for various teaching roles.
